I went through that.

Did shift points and shift pressure via Predator first. That was OK.
Returned the tune to stock and installed a B&M shift kit and it was OK.
Then a Trango shift kit. Lost 2nd gear and lots of slipping. Very frustrating.
After 3 more forays into the valve body, and a bunch of new GM parts that I discovered were worn, I finally got the 2-4 band to apply enough pressure and it shifted OK. But still not what I wanted.

So I sold the stock A4 and bought a Rodney (RPM) race tranny. Night and day difference from the old slush box. Instaneous shifts, lights the tyres in 1st and then at 1-2 shift and 2-3 shift all day long (along with a SS3600 and 3.90 gears)

Do yourself a favour : spend the loot for a Stage 5 RPM tranny. Money well spent.

Does not include labour. I never quote labour charges.

It was $2500 plus core because I asked for some additional bits - ARP bolts, different clutches, additional hardened parts etc.

If you buy it directly from Rodney (RPM), the Stage 5 4L60E is $1995 plus core with no additional upgrades.

Mine is doing ok for 150K miles. Definately due for a Stage 5! Saving my bucks as we speak!

Currently running with modified shift pressure and faster shift timing to stock. On a high speed shift from first to second at WOT with the tires smoking I get some slip. but under normal hard acceleration she is fine.

Sitting still in first and mashing it she does not hesitate and smokes the tires. I think I got one of the good ones out of the plant plus I change the fluid and clean the screens once a year since she was new.

Not stock, on the dyno I have about 385 RWHP.
